Tirupur: Tirupur today saw its biggest jump in the number of COVID-19 positive cases. 13 new cases have been declared positive in Tirupur. There were 4 new cases declared yesterday.
This takes the total number of COVID-19 cases to 20 in the Tirupur district. The total number of cases in TN has risen by 69 to 690.
851 people are in home quarantine and 58 people who were under quarantine earlier have been relieved from it as they were free of symptoms. The first case of Tirupur, the 57-year old male with travel history to the UK has fully recovered and has been sent home to be in isolation for the next 28 days.
Following these new cases, more areas will come under the containment zones. Already seven areas in Tirupur like Angeripalayam, Devarayampalayam and Mangalam have been marked as containment zones. Containment zones have an area of 3km radius from the point where positive Covid-19 cases have been identified.
